Supportive housing providers grants appropriation
What changed between versions
The appropriation amount for HUD Continuum of Care Program grants increased from $1,500,000 to $9,000,000.
The bill now explicitly permits the agency to noncompetitively award grants to existing and previous federal Continuum of Care funding recipients.
New requirements mandate that grantees report fund usage and the number of people served to the commissioner every 90 days, with compiled reports sent to legislative committees.
The agency is required to establish a distribution process within 30 days of enactment, and grantees must begin reporting 90 days after the agency obligates the funds.
The bill clarifies that funds can be used as supplemental emergency support for permanent supportive housing, rapid rehousing, transitional housing, and system-related activities.
